* The function signatures of `tight_bbox.adjust_bbox` and
`tight_bbox.process_figure_for_rasterizing` have been changed. A new
`fixed_dpi` parameter allows for overriding the `figure.dpi` setting
instead of trying to deduce the intended behaviour from the file format.
